@charset "utf-8";
/* ---htmlbody100%--- */
*{margin:0;padding:0}
html, body{}
/* ---divdiv--- */
body{
	text-align: left;
	background:#fcfcfc url(images/bg.gif) left 0px repeat-x;
	font-size: 12px;
	color: #666666;
	margin-left: 0px;
	margin-top: 0px;
	margin-right: 0px;
	margin-bottom: 0px;	
	background-repeat: repeat-x;
	background-position: top;
	overflow:auto;

}
.wrapper { width:100%; margin:0 auto;}
.wrapper .inner { width:1015px; margin:0 auto;} /**页面全局宽度**/
table{font-size:12px;}

a img{ border:none;
			}
.none{display:none;}
.cr { clear:both; width:100%; height:0;}
.clear { clear:both; height:14px; width:100%;}
/* ---??--- */
a{font-size: 12px;text-decoration: none;color:#666666;line-height: 27px;}
a:hover{font-size: 12px;text-decoration: none;color:#666666;line-height: 27px;}
li{ display:block;}
/* ---?--- */
.wlink a{font-size: 14pt;text-decoration: none;color:#FFFFFF;font-weight:bolder;}
.wlink a:hover{font-size: 14pt;text-decoration:none;color: #FFFFFF;font-weight:bolder;}
.blink a{font-size: 9pt;font-weight: bolder;color: #18235c;}
.blink a:hover{font-size: 9pt;font-weight: bolder;color: #18235c;}
.clink a{font-size: 12px;color: #333333;}
.clink a:hover{font-size: 12px;font-weight: bold;color: #215eb2;}
/* ---?--- */
.content {
	font-size: 10.5pt;
	line-height: 1.7em;
}
.banner{ width:1000px; height:130px; border: 0px;}
#infocontent div{
	font-size: 10.5pt;
	line-height: 1.5em;
}
/* ---div--- */
#container_page {
	width: 1015px;
	text-align: left;
	margin-top: 0;
	margin-right: auto;
	margin-bottom: 0;
	margin-left: auto;
	
	
}
#head{
	width: 1015px;
	text-align: left;
	margin-top: 0;
	margin-right: auto;
	margin-bottom: 0;
	margin-left: auto;
	}
/**页脚开始**/
#footer { background-color:#f1f1f1; width:100%;}
#footer .inner {}
#footer .inner p { font-size:12px; line-height:15px; text-align:center; color:#999;}
#footer .inner p span { margin:0 3px;}
.foot{ background-image:url(/_upload/tpl/01/33/307/template307/images/footbg.gif); height:90px; width:1015px; padding-top:20px;}
#nav{ height:24px; 
		 }	
.search-bar { width: 150x; height: 21px; float: right; padding-top: 11px;}
.search-box { width: 100%; background: #fff; height: 21px; position: relative;}
.search-box .input-item { margin-left: 3px; margin-right: 34px; }
.search-box .input-item input { border: 0; outline: 0; width: 100%; height: 17px; line-height: 17px; padding:5px 0; background: none; color: #555; font-size: 14px; font-family: "Microsoft YaHei" }
.search-box .input-submit { display: block; width: 34px; height: 27px; background: url(/_upload/tpl/01/33/307/images/s.png) no-repeat 50%; cursor: pointer; position: absolute; right: 0; top: 0;}
.search-box .input-submit span { display: none;}
/* ---вdiv???--- */
#container_content {
	width: 1015px;
	padding: 0px;
}

.lefttitle{ background-image:url(/_upload/tpl/01/33/307/template307/images/zp.png); background-repeat:no-repeat; border:0; height:22px; color:#FFF;}
.lefttitle a {color:#FFFFFF}  
.title{  width:380px; height:32px;}
.title1{  width:260px; height:32px;}
.title2{ border:#CCC solid 0px; padding-bottom:20px; background-repeat:no-repeat; vertical-align:top;}

.pictitle{ background-image:url(/_upload/tpl/01/33/307/template307/images/tbg.png); background-repeat:no-repeat; border:0; width:750px; height:31px;}
.kuang
{
	border:1px solid #dddddd;
	background-color:#fbf8f1;
	background-position: center center;
}

.biaoti
{
	color: #555555;
	font-family: "";
	font-size: 25pt;
	font-weight: bolder;
}
.biaoti1
{
	color: #000000;
	font-size: 14px;
	font-weight: bold;
	clear: both;
	line-height: 1.5em;
	background-repeat: repeat-x;
	background-position: left top;
	}
.biaoti2
{ 
	color: #ffffff;
	font-size: 18px;
	font-weight: bold;
	clear: both;
	line-height:45px;
}
.biaoti3
{
	color: #ffffff;
	font-size: 14px;
	font-weight: bold;
	clear: both;
	padding-top: 5px;
}
.xian
{
	background-repeat: repeat-x;
	border-bottom-width: 1px;
	border-bottom-style: dashed;
	border-bottom-color: #999999;
}

.foothang
{
	line-height: 1.5em;
	color: #5b5b5b;
}
/*导航链接的修改*/
#wp_nav_w1 a span{color:#FFFFFF}  /*一级导航颜色*/
#wp_nav_w1 ul li ul li a span{
    color: #333333;
} 



.infotitle
{
	color: #065ea2;
	font-family: "";
	font-size: 20px;
	clear: both;
	padding-top: 10px;
	padding-bottom: 10px;
	padding-right: 20px;
	padding-left: 20px;
	line-height: 1.5em;
	text-align: center;
	font-weight: bold;
}
.border2 {
	font-size: 12px;
	line-height: 20px;
	color: #666666;
}
.article {
	line-height: 25px;
	padding-top: 10px;
	padding-bottom: 10px;
}




.articlelist1_a_title {
  height: 27px;
  line-height: 27px;
}
  .articlelist2_tr {
  background: url(/_upload/tpl/01/33/307/template307/images/news_line.gif);
  background-position: 0px 27px;
    background-repeat: no-repeat;
}

.news_icon_td {
 
}




 
.dtjt8_div_img {
  position: relative;
  overflow: hidden;
}
.dtjt8_div_img {
  position: relative;
  overflow: hidden;
border:3px solid #dddddd;
}





.wp_nav .nav-item a span.item-name { 
  display:inline-block; 
  padding: 0px 16px;
  padding-bottom:5px;
 
  line-height:24px;
  cursor:pointer;
  font-size:14px;
}

.wp_listcolumn {
  display: block;
  width: 100%;
  border-bottom: 1px solid #fff;
}

.wp_listcolumn .wp_column a {
  display: block;
  width: 100%;
  color: #666;
  font-size: 14px;
  word-wrap: break-word;
  border-bottom: 1px solid #ddd;
  text-align: left;
  background: #ffffff   url(images/page_nav.png) no-repeat 20px 20px;
}


.wp_listcolumn   .wp_column a .column-name {
  display: inline-block;
  line-height: 30px;
  padding: 9px 10px 5px 45px;
  cursor: pointer;
}
.wp_listcolumn .wp_column a.selected {
  color: #666666;

  background-image: #f7f7f7 url(images/page_nav.png) no-repeat 20px 20px;
}
  
.wp_listcolumn .wp_column a {
	    font-weight: normal;
  }
.wp_listcolumn .wp_subcolumn .wp_column a .column-name {
  line-height: 30px;
  padding-left: 50px;

}
.wp_listcolumn .wp_subcolumn .wp_column a {
  color: #666;
  font-size: 12px;
  border-bottom: 1px solid #ddd;
  border-top: none;
  background:#ffffff;
 background: #ffffff  url(/images/nav_coin.gif) no-repeat 30px 20px;
  }

.wp_listcolumn .wp_subcolumn .wp_column a.selected {
  color: #186fbc;
  background-color: #fff;
  background-image: inherit;
background: #ffffff  url(/images/nav_coin.gif) no-repeat 30px 20px;
}
.wp_listcolumn .wp_subcolumn .wp_column a:hover {
background-color:  #186fbc;
background-image:none;
background: #ffffff  url(/images/nav_coin.gif) no-repeat 30px 20px;
}


.wp_article_list .list_item {新闻列表下划线
  width: 100%;
  height: 27px;
  line-height: 26px;
  border-bottom: 0px dashed #ccc;
  vertical-align: top;
  
}
#wp_news_w23 .wp_article_list .list_item {新闻列表下划线
  width: 100%;
  height: 27px;
  line-height: 26px;
  border-bottom: 0px dashed #ccc;
  vertical-align: top;
  
}
#wp_news_w42{ width:210px;}
#wp_news_w42 .wp_article_list .list_item {新闻列表下划线
  width: 100%;
  height: 27px;
  line-height: 26px;
  border-bottom: 0px dashed #ccc;
  vertical-align: top;
  
}

#wp_news_w44 .wp_article_list .list_item {新闻列表下划线
  width: 100%;
  height: 40px;
  line-height: 40px;
  border-bottom: 0px dashed #ccc;
  vertical-align: top;
  
}
.wp_article_list .list_item .Article_Index { width:0px;
 
  background: url(/images/page_nav.gif) no-repeat 50%;
  background:none;
}
.wp_article_list .list_item .Article_PublishDate {
  color: #666;
  font-size:14px;
}
.Article_Title a{
	font-size:12px;
	
	}
	
.Article_Title {
	padding-left:10px;

 
}
#wp_news_w44 .wp_article_list .Article_Title {
	padding-left:15px;
	
}
#wp_news_w42 .wp_article_list .Article_Title {
	background: url(/_upload/tpl/01/33/307/template307/images/arrows.gif);
	background-position:15px 9px;
	background-repeat:no-repeat;
	padding-left:30px;
	
}
#wp_news_w44 .wp_article_list .Article_MicroImage{ 
margin-left:0px;
text-align:left;
}

.wp_search .search {
  background: url(/_upload/tpl/01/33/307/template307/images/search.jpg);
  width: 45px;
  height: 19px;
  border: 0px;
  cursor: pointer;
}
焦点图片
#focus{position: relative;height: 360px;width: 1015px;margin:0;}
#focus .bd{position: relative}
#focus .btn-prev, #focus .btn-next{display: none;position: absolute;top: 130px;width: 40px;height: 80px;z-index: 2}
#focus .btn-prev{
	left: 0;
	background: url(/_upload/tpl/01/33/307/template307/images/left-arrow.png) no-repeat;_
	background: 0;
	fil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(enabled=true, sizingMethod=image, src="/_upload/tpl/00/10/16/template16//_upload/tpl/01/33/307/template307/images/left-arrow.png")
}
#focus .btn-next{
	right: 0;
	background: url(/_upload/tpl/01/33/307/template307/images/right-arrow.png) no-repeat;
	_background: 0;
	fil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(enabled=true, sizingMethod=image, src="/_upload/tpl/00/10/16/template16//_upload/tpl/01/33/307/template307/images/right-arrow.png")
	}
#focus .focus-bar-box{
	width: 100%;
	height: 360px;
	position: relative;
	overflow: hidden
	}
#focus .focus-bar{width: 10000px}
#focus .focus-bar li{float: left;width: 1015px;height: 360px}
#focus .focus-bar li a{width: 100%;height: 100%;display: block}
#focus .focus-bar li img{width: 100%;min-height: 100%}
#focus .ft{
	position: absolute;
	left: 0;
	bottom: 0;
	z-index: 1;
	width: 1015px;
	height: 40px
	}
#focus .ftbg{
	position: absolute;
	top: 0;
	left: 0;
	z-index: -1;
	width: 1015px;
	height: 40px;
	background: #000;
	opacity: .6;
	filter: alpha(opacity=60)
	}
#focus .change{position: absolute;right: 0;bottom: 15px;height: 10px}
#focus .change a{
	float: left;
	width: 10px;
	height: 10px;
	margin-right: 10px;
	background: url(/_upload/tpl/00/02/2/template2/images/btn_normal.png) no-repeat;
	_background: 0;
	_fil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(enabled=true, sizingMethod=image, src="/_upload/tpl/00/02/2/template2/images/btn_normal.png");
	cursor: pointer
	}
#focus .change a.on{
	background: url(/_upload/tpl/00/02/2/template2/images/btn_active.png) no-repeat;
	_background: 0;
	_filter:progid:DXImageTransform.Microsoft.AlphaImageLoader(enabled=true, sizingMethod=image, src="/_upload/tpl/00/02/2/template2/images/btn_active.png")
	}
#focus .hd{
	position: absolute;
	left: 0;
	bottom: 0;
	z-index: 2;
	width: 750px;
	height: 40px
	}
#focus .focus-title{
	overflow: hidden;
	position: absolute;
	top: 0;
	left: 0;
	height: 40px;
	padding: 5px 14px 0 80px;
	line-height: 40px;
	font-size: 14px;
	
	}
#focus .focus-title .title{
	color: #ffffff;
	font-size:14px;
	
   }

#focus .focus-title a{display: none;color: #fff}

.notice2{
	 color:#21578e;
	 font-size:14px;
	 padding-top:25px;
	 
	 font-family: "Adobe 宋体 Std R";
	 line-height:27px;
	 vertical-align:bottom;
	 font-weight:bold;
	 }
.notice{/*首页栏目标题*/
	 color:#000;
	 font-size:14px;
	  font-family: "Adobe 宋体 Std R" ;
	 line-height:25px;
	 padding-bottom:5px;
	 
 }
 
 #banner .dtjt8_div_img .number {
    position: absolute;
    right:5px;
    bottom: -100px;

}


.dtjt8_div_img {
position: relative;
overflow: hidden;
border: 1px solid #dddddd;
}